Definitions of the 16 Words
Alphabetical order to avoid hinting at groups:
Word | Short definition |
---|---|
7-ELEVEN | International chain of convenience stores, many of which sell gasoline. |
7-10 | Refers to the “7-10 split,” one of the hardest shots in bowling. |
BALLOON | To swell or expand rapidly; also a flexible bag that inflates with air or gas. |
BANANA | Fruit; in context, “banana split,” a classic ice cream dessert. |
CHEVRON | American multinational energy corporation; also a V-shaped pattern. |
FIGURE | A notable person; also means a number, shape, or form. |
GULF | Oil and gas brand (Gulf Oil); also a large area of sea partly enclosed by land. |
LICKETY | As in “lickety-split,” meaning very quickly. |
MOUNT | To climb or rise; also to increase in amount or intensity. |
MUSHROOM | To grow or increase rapidly; also a type of fungus. |
NAME | A famous person or celebrity; also the word by which someone is known. |
PERSONALITY | A famous individual, often in media; also refers to a person’s character traits. |
SHELL | Multinational oil and gas company; also a hard outer covering. |
STAR | A celebrity or famous person; also a celestial body. |
STOCK | “Stock split,” a corporate action dividing shares; also inventory or financial equity. |
WAX | To grow or increase, as in the waxing moon; also a substance used for polish/candles. |
